Non-Rebreather Mask (Adult)

  • Purpose & Use

    • A non-rebreather mask (NRM) is a high-flow oxygen delivery device used in emergencies or critical care to deliver high concentrations of oxygen (60–100%).

    • Commonly used for patients with severe hypoxia, respiratory distress, or trauma.

    • Designed to prevent exhaled air from mixing with oxygen, ensuring maximum oxygen delivery.

  • Structure & Components

    • Mask: fits over the nose and mouth with a soft, flexible cushion for comfort and minimal leakage.

    • Reservoir bag: attached to the mask, holds a supply of oxygen for inhalation.

    • One-way valves:

      • Between the mask and reservoir bag to allow inhalation of pure oxygen.

      • On exhalation ports to prevent rebreathing of exhaled air.

    • Elastic straps: secure the mask to the patient’s face.

    • Oxygen tubing connector: attaches to oxygen sources or flowmeters.

  • Performance & Flow Rate

    • Delivers high oxygen concentrations (up to 100%) when properly fitted.

    • Requires oxygen flow of 10–15 L/min to keep the reservoir inflated and ensure effectiveness.

    • One-way valves prevent rebreathing of COâ‚‚, unlike simple masks.

  • Advantages

    • Provides maximum oxygen delivery in emergencies without intubation.

    • Simple, lightweight, and easy to apply.

    • Rapidly increases oxygen saturation in hypoxic patients.

    • Disposable and single-patient use reduces infection risk

Non-Rebreather Mask (Paediatric)

  • Purpose & Use

    • A paediatric non-rebreather mask is used to deliver high concentrations of oxygen (60–100%) to children and infants experiencing severe hypoxia, respiratory distress, or trauma.

    • Designed to prevent exhaled air from mixing with supplied oxygen, ensuring maximum oxygen delivery to the patient.

  • Target Patient Population

    • Sized specifically for neonates, infants, and children.

    • Fits appropriately to cover the nose and mouth of smaller patients without excessive dead space.

  • Structure & Components

    • Mask: soft, flexible material to ensure comfort and minimal leakage.

    • Reservoir bag: smaller than adult versions, stores oxygen for inhalation.

    • One-way valves:

      • Between the mask and reservoir bag to allow inhalation of oxygen only.

      • On exhalation ports to prevent COâ‚‚ rebreathing.

    • Elastic or Velcro straps: adjustable to secure mask on a child’s face.

    • Oxygen tubing connector: connects to an oxygen source.

  • Performance & Flow Rate

    • Provides high oxygen concentration (up to 100%) when properly fitted.

    • Oxygen flow typically 10–15 L/min for older children, and 5–10 L/min for infants depending on size.

    • One-way valves prevent rebreathing of COâ‚‚.

  • Advantages

    • Rapidly increases oxygen saturation in paediatric patients.

    • Simple and effective high-flow oxygen delivery without intubation.

    • Disposable, reducing the risk of cross-contamination.

    • Lightweight and easy to apply to small patients.

  • Usage Guidelines

    • Ensure proper fit to minimize leaks.

    • Connect to appropriate high-flow oxygen source based on patient size.

    • Monitor oxygen saturation, respiratory rate, and comfort continuously.

    • Check that the reservoir bag remains partially inflated during inspiration.

    • Used as a short-term intervention until more definitive airway support is available if needed.

Normal Saline (NS)

Indications / Uses

Normal Saline is commonly used for:

  • Dehydration

  • Shock / hypovolemia

  • Fluid maintenance

  • Dilution of IV medications

  • Flushing IV lines

  • Blood transfusion compatibility

  • Diabetic ketoacidosis (initial fluid)

  • Sodium depletion (hyponatremia)

  • Replacing gastrointestinal fluid loss


Contraindications / Use with Caution

  • Heart failure (risk of fluid overload)

  • Kidney failure (risk of sodium and fluid retention)

  • Hypernatremia

  • Edema

  • Metabolic acidosis (Normal saline may worsen acidosis)

Nylon Sutures

  • Purpose & Use

    • Nylon sutures are synthetic, non-absorbable sutures used for closing skin, soft tissue, or surgical wounds.

    • Common in general surgery, plastic surgery, and minor procedures.

    • Often chosen for their high tensile strength and minimal tissue reaction.

  • Material & Properties

    • Made of nylon (polyamide), which is strong, smooth, and flexible.

    • Monofilament or braided forms:

      • Monofilament: single strand, less tissue drag, lower infection risk.

      • Braided: multiple fibers twisted together, stronger knot security but slightly higher infection risk.

    • Non-absorbable — stays in tissue until removed.

  • Sizes & Classification

    • Nylon sutures come in various sizes, typically ranging from 6-0 (very fine, used in delicate tissue like the face) to 5 or 4 (thicker, used in heavy tissue like fascia).

    • Size selection depends on tissue type, wound location, and desired cosmetic outcome.

  • Needles

    • Supplied pre-attached to surgical needles.

    • Needle types:

      • Curved needles (most common for internal tissues).

      • Straight needles (used in skin or minor procedures).

    • Needle shapes vary: reverse cutting, taper point, or cutting, depending on tissue type.

  • Packaging & Sterility

    • Usually individually sterile-packed, ready for use.

    • Available in single units or boxes containing multiple sutures of the same or mixed sizes.

  • Safety & Handling

    • Handle with sterile technique to avoid contamination or infection.

    • Non-absorbable — must be removed after wound healing (typically 5–14 days for skin, depending on location).

Paediatric Oxygen Nasal Prong

Key Features

  • Small, soft nasal prongs
    Two gentle curved tips fit comfortably into a child’s small nostrils without causing irritation.

  • Flexible, lightweight tubing
    Made of soft medical-grade PVC designed to rest easily over the ears and under the chin, minimizing pressure and improving comfort.

  • Kink-resistant tube design
    Often features star-lumen or ribbed tubing that prevents collapse, ensuring uninterrupted oxygen flow.

  • Universal oxygen connector
    The distal end connects to standard oxygen outlets on concentrators, cylinders, and wall flow meters.

  • Comfort-focused design
    Less intrusive than a mask, allowing the child to talk, drink, sleep, and play with minimal restriction.

How It Works

Oxygen travels from the supply source through the tubing and is delivered gently through the nasal prongs. The child inhales the oxygen-enriched air naturally with each breath.

Typical Flow Rates

  • Commonly used for 0.25–4 liters per minute, depending on age and medical need

  • Provides low to moderate oxygen concentrations suitable for stable or mildly distressed pediatric patients

Common Uses

  • Asthma and wheezing episodes

  • Pneumonia and chest infections

  • Bronchiolitis

  • Mild to moderate hypoxia

  • Post-operative oxygen support

  • Long-term home oxygen therapy for chronic lung disease

Benefits

  • Comfortable for prolonged use

  • Allows eating, speaking, and movement

  • Less intimidating for children than a face mask

  • Reduces the risk of claustrophobia or distress

Paraffin Gauze 10 × 10 cm — Description (Pack of 10)

  • Purpose & Use

    • Paraffin gauze is a sterile dressing used for wounds that need a non-adherent, protective covering.

    • Commonly used for burns, skin grafts, donor sites, abrasions, and post-surgical wounds.

    • Helps prevent the dressing from sticking to the wound, reducing pain during dressing changes.

  • Material & Properties

    • Made of sterile gauze impregnated with soft paraffin (petrolatum).

    • Sometimes coated with antibacterial agents depending on the product.

    • Soft, flexible, and conforms easily to the wound surface.

    • Provides a moist environment, which aids in wound healing.

  • Size & Packaging

    • Standard size: 10 × 10 cm, suitable for small to medium wounds.

    • Pack contains 10 individually folded or stacked sheets, typically sterile-wrapped.

  • Advantages

    • Non-adherent, minimizing trauma and pain during dressing changes.

    • Maintains moist wound environment, promoting faster healing.

    • Can be cut to size for irregularly shaped wounds.

    • Flexible and easy to apply over various wound surfaces.

  • Usage Guidelines

    • Open sterile packaging and place paraffin side directly over the wound.

    • Cover with a secondary absorbent dressing if needed.

    • Change dressing as recommended by a healthcare provider, typically every 24–48 hours, or when saturated.

    • Always practice aseptic technique to prevent infection.

  • Common Applications

    • Burns: first- and second-degree burns to prevent adherence and reduce pain.

    • Skin graft donor sites: protects delicate tissue during healing.

    • Post-surgical wounds: prevents dressing from sticking and reduces trauma.

    • Minor abrasions or lacerations: keeps wound protected while maintaining moisture.
